In case of a carbon monoxide exposure, what is the appropriate action for personnel?

Explanation:
The appropriate action in cases of carbon monoxide exposure is to remove the patient from the toxic environment. Carbon monoxide (CO) is a colorless, odorless gas that can cause serious health effects, including impaired oxygen transport in the blood and potential loss of consciousness or death. The immediate priority is to ensure the safety of the patient by taking them away from the source of exposure, as this is essential for halting further absorption of the gas. Once the patient is in a safe environment with fresh air, further medical treatment, such as administering oxygen, can be undertaken as necessary. This direct action not only addresses the immediate life-threatening situation but also lays the groundwork for further assessment and treatment. In this context, waiting for local fire department personnel can delay necessary care, providing oxygen at normal flow without first securing a safe environment can be ineffective, and monitoring the patient without movement does not address the critical need to remove them from danger. Hence, the most crucial step is to ensure the patient is removed from the toxic area.
